2009 kia spectra : How do you change the fuel filter and where is it located

Fuel filter is intank with fuel pump.

REMOVAL (INCLUDING FUEL FILTER AND FUEL PRESSURE REGULATOR)

1. Remove the rear seat cushion.

2. Open the service cover (A) under the rear seat cushion.

3. Release the internal pressure of the fuel lines and hoses as following:

a) Disconnect the fuel pump assembly harness connector (A).

b) Start the engine and wait until fuel in fuel line is exhausted. After the engine stalls, turn the ignition switch to OFF position.

c) Disconnect the negative (-) terminal from the battery.

4. Disconnect the fuel feed line (B) and the Fuel Tank Pressure Sensor (FTPS) connector (C).

CAUTION:Cover the hose connection with a shop towel to prevent splashing of fuel caused by residual pressure in the fuel line

5. Unfasten the fuel pump (A) from the fuel tank.

6. Remove the fuel pump assembly.

2004 1/2 Kia Spectra 2.0L engine. Would like to replace the fuel filter. Where is it located? How to replace?

Relieve the fuel system pressure.
Disconnect the negative battery cable.
Disconnect the fuel lines from both ends of the fuel filter. Plug the lines to prevent leakage.
Remove the bracket retaining nuts and bolts, as necessary.
Remove the filter and the mounting bracket.



To install:

Install the filter in the mounting bracket.
Connect the fuel lines to the filter.
Install the bracket nuts and tighten to 9.5 ft. lbs. (13 Nm) for 1.5L, 1.6L, 1.8L and 2.0L engines. For 2.4L engines, torque the nuts to 18-25 ft. lbs. (25-35 Nm).
Connect the negative battery cable.
Run the engine and check for any fuel leaks.

FUEL FILTER is located under rear of vehicle near the tank ... there is also a low pressure filter inside the tank on the fuel pump ! REMOVAL WARNING:Fuel is explosive. When working on fuel system, make sure to supply adequate ventilation to the work area. Do not smoke, and keep sparks and open flames away. Depressurize fuel system. Disconnect fuel hoses from fuel filter. Remove fuel filter and bracket. Fig. 14: Removing Fuel Filter

When installing fuel filter, push fuel hose fully onto fuel filter. Install fuel filter and bracket. Tightening torque: 9.5 lb-ft (12.9 N.m, 1.3 kg-cm) Connect fuel hoses.
